Feeding the Hungry on the Streets of London
Feeding the Hungry on the Streets of London… London, UK: Feed the Hungry volunteers celebrated the Sikh festival of Vaisakhi by serving Langgar (food cooked in a Sikh community kitchen) to some 200 Londoners at homeless shelters and on the…